The take home message: while sleep trackers can be useful to understanding how well we sleep, research shows that a reliance on them can actually exacerbate and cause insomnia in some people. He said tracking sleep can drive home the importance of a consistent bedtime and wake time. it also can underscore the effects that factors like alcohol and exercise can have on sleep patterns.

The dangers of sleep tracking software and wearables using trackers to monitor our shuteye can be counterproductive for those struggling to nod off by giving them something else to worry about. Most sleep trackers are a watch worn on the wrist and work by monitoring your body movements as you sleep to determine how much time you probably spent awake versus asleep.
